Site-directed mutagenesis of the HIV-1 Vif proteina

Name Position Mutation Relative infectivity SD
M1 5–6   WQ→AA 56 11
M2 12–13  QV→AA 115 17
M38 16–18  MRI→AAA 71 16
M3 22–23  RL→AA 86 10
M20 29–31  MYI→AAV 41 14
M4 33–34  RK→AA 65 18
M21 38–40  WFY→AAA 6 5
M5 43–44  HY→AA 5 1
M22 53–54  SE→AA 61 22
M6 58–59  PL→AA 55 18
M23 69–70  YW→AA 3 3
M7 73–74  HT→AA 116 23
M24 80–81  HL→AA 81 8
M8 86–87  SI→AA 58 7
M25 90–92  RKK→AAA 118 55
M9 97–98  QV→AA 73 6
M26 105–107 QLI→AAV 2 1
M10 111–112 YF→AA 7 7
M18 114 C→S 2 1
M27 121–123 RNT→AAA 135 7
M11 127–128 RI→AA 90 21
M19 133 C→S 5 1
M28 135–136 YQ→AA 27 4
M12 140–141 NK→AA 32 6
M29 144–146 SLQ→AAA 7 6
M13 147–148 YL→AA 60 4
M39 156–158 PKQ→AAA 103 51
M30 157 K→A 114 23
M40 158–160 QIK→AAA 91 17
M31 160 K→A 67 7
M32 161 P→A 73 16
M33 162 P→A 99 36
M34 163 L→A 74 4
M14 161–163 PPL→AAA 3 1
M35 164 P→A 37 20
M41 161–164 PPLP→APLA 12 13
M36 165 S→A 33 6
M37 166 V→A 80 35
M15 169–170 LT→AA 58 6
M16 180–181 TK→AA 95 11
M17 189–190 MW→AA 96 10
HIV-1/Δvif 26–192 NA 1
HIV-1 NA NA 100
a

The positions, identities, and nomenclature of the amino acid substitutions that were introduced into the Vif protein of HIV-1HXB3 are listed together with their relative abilities to confer infectivity on a vif-deficient HIV-1. Vif function was determined by cotransfection of H9 cells with pIIIB/Δvif, virus harvest and normalization, and single-cycle infectivity assays using C8166/HIV-CAT indicator cells. The mean infectivity values (and their standard deviations) are set against values of 100 for wild-type Vif and 1 for the negative control (Δvif) following correction for background CAT activity (mock infection). In most cases, the data reflect at least three independent experiments; the exceptions are M24, M27, M39, M30, M41, M36, M16, and M17, which were each tested twice. NA, not applicable.
